MAEAP Technical Assistance
- MAEAP Technicians

These technicians form the core of the program and are trained in delivering all of the MAEAP risk assessments, helping farmers develop Farm Improvement Action Plans, and assisting them step-by-step to MAEAP verification in the Farmstead, Livestock, and Cropping Systems.
